In the simplest terms, manifesting is channelling positive thoughts into action to create your desired outcome. It’s truly believing something will happen and taking all the necessary steps to do so, to make that something a reality. There are many books, essays and takes on manifesting and how to do it, but put simply, it’s taking thoughts and making them a reality. So for example, if you want to have £100,000 in your bank account, you will believe that is a reality. And truly believe it, deeply in your soul. You may then read business books, seek advice, make smart financial decisions and continue to work towards this reality, continually believing that this will be the case… until it comes true. The idea is that by focusing on an idea, and believing you can make your dreams a reality, you can make it happen.

There are many success stories of manifestation – just look it up on Instagram and search in your local bookshop for many stories whereby people swear by manifesting practices. It does also come with some criticism… but the core of manifesting, is really very positive. Believe in yourself, believe in your goals and believe you have the strength and the capacity to make them real. This central belief can be applied in so many areas of your life, including living and thinking healthily. So whatever you think of manifesting as a practice itself, if you believe in self confidence and self care, then we think there’s a lesson in manifestation.

So can this core practice help your physical and mental wellbeing? Well, we certainly think so. When we set ourselves goals specifically related to our physical or mental health, we may come up against obstacles or blockers. These may be practical things like having the time to do things, or proximity to open spaces or the gym for example… but it can also be mental blockers. It can be negative thoughts, procrastination or generally not feeling up to it. These obstacles are often much harder to overcome than the logistical ones. Tackling this via some of the principles of manifestation and having the assurance to say to ourselves, ‘yes, I can do that and ‘I believe I can do that’ is one big step towards overcoming negative thoughts, which may be getting in the way of us completing our health goals.

 

Incorporating this kind of manifestation may not feel very tangible at this point, but there are a few very easy things you can do help create positive thought patterns.

1.    Write it down – writing things down on paper makes them feel real and it is also a very healthy way to release negative energy too

2.    Say it out loud – to yourself, in front of the mirror, to friends. Say it over and over until you believe it

3.    Do the things that help you towards your goal – even if they make you uncomfortable, or you don’t feel ready. This one is hard, but sometimes you have to show up as the person you want to become or the person capable of completing that goal, before you become it

Keep these things super simple to begin with and build up when you start to get your confidence. These practices can also be very personal, so don’t put any pressure on yourself to share with others. You can keep these to yourself – as long as you are working on believing it, then you are taking the manifesting principle seriously.
